Microsoft MS-DOS Programmer's Reference

Microsoft MS-DOS Programmer's Reference
Author: Microsoft Corporation
Publisher:
Total Pages: 538
Release: 1993
Genre: Computers
ISBN:

Download Microsoft MS-DOS Programmer's Reference Book in PDF, Epub and Kindle

Microsoft's official reference to its venerable and omnipresent operating system. The heart of the volume is a comprehensive 280-page reference to the MS-DOS system calls. The book also contains chapters on the file system, character I/O, program management, national language support, and device drivers.

DOS Programmer's Reference

DOS Programmer's Reference
Author: Terry R. Dettmann
Publisher: Que Pub
Total Pages: 1053
Release: 1993
Genre: Computers
ISBN: 9781565291508

Download DOS Programmer's Reference Book in PDF, Epub and Kindle

This new edition of a bestselling programming book includes coverage of MS-DOS 6 as well as updated information on microprocessors/coprocessors, video display adapters, extended memory, critical error handlers, the DOS Protected Mode Interface (DPMI), the Virtual Control Program Interface (VCPI), etc.
